Choose Between Two Specialized Practices
Learn to support clients through the family lifecycle as you prepare to work in schools, family service agencies, foster care, and other settings.
Prepare to address the physical and mental health challenges adults face during their lifespans, getting ready for careers in hospitals, long-term care facilities, and other healthcare settings.

Support Positive Change in a Growing Career Field
With 9% projected employment growth, demand for social workers is expected to outpace most other fields.1 Mason’s online MSW program gives you a deep understanding of how to empower the success of individuals and families, helping you become an asset for social work organizations in your community.
8 Career Focuses for Mason’s MSW Graduates
- Aging/Gerontology
- Child Protection, Foster Care, and Adoption
- Family Services
- Health and Mental Health Practice
- International Governmental and NGOs
- Nonprofit Agency Management
- School Social Work
- Substance Abuse Services
